Michigan v. Trudeau
405 U.S. 965, 92 S. Ct. 1169
Supreme Court of the United States·Decided February 28, 1972·No. No. 71-737·Published·Cited by 6 cases
Opinion
Sup. Ct. Mich. Motion of respondent for leave to proceed in forma pauperis granted. Certiorari denied.
